WebDec 17, 2024 · Drift mining refers to the working of coal seams by driving sub-horizontal or horizontal passageways (adits), through the outcrop. When compared to tunneling, drift mining offers a more economical, less invasive way of extracting precious natural resources like coal, gold, quartz, or zinc.

Lignite is mainly combusted and used to generate electricity. In Germany and Greece, lignite provides 25-50 percent of electricity generated by coal. In the U.S., lignite deposits generate electricity mostly in the states of North Dakota and Texas.
